“You Didn’t Buy A House, You Rented A Flat” — Radiogad Drags Mercy Eke

Media personality Destiny Ezeyin, popularly known as Radiogad, has sparked controversy after openly criticizing reality TV star and former Big Brother Naija winner Mercy Eke over her recent birthday celebrations.

On her birthday, Mercy shared a video on social media where she was seen popping champagne in front of a large building, claiming it was her third house acquisition. In the clip, the BBNaija star proudly referred to herself as a “landlady in Ikoyi,” a move that quickly went viral among her fans.

However, Radiogad has disputed her claims, insisting that Mercy did not purchase the property but instead rented an apartment within the building. Speaking in a viral post, he alleged that a neighbor had confirmed she was simply another tenant and not the building’s owner.

“You didn’t buy a house, you rented a flat,” Radiogad stated, accusing Mercy of misleading her followers. He further described her as living a “fake life,” adding that she has a habit of announcing supposed house purchases “every other week” to maintain a certain image.

According to Radiogad, such actions could create unrealistic pressure on young women who look up to Mercy as a role model, encouraging them to chase unsustainable lifestyles.

The criticism comes shortly after Mercy Eke drew attention with another set of birthday posts, including a risqué-themed photo shoot and videos flaunting stacks of dollar bills during a luxury vacation at her dream destination.

So far, Mercy has not directly responded to Radiogad’s claims, but the exchange has stirred heated debate across social media. While some fans rushed to defend her, praising her success and right to celebrate as she chooses, others echoed Radiogad’s concerns about celebrity culture and the pressures it creates.

The controversy adds to a long list of public debates surrounding Mercy Eke’s lifestyle, brand image, and the blurred lines between genuine achievement and social media optics.
